If you're on the hunt for a place to let the kids burn off some serious energy while you actually get to sit down with a hot coffee, I need to tell you about our recent trip to Crocs Playcentre in Ringwood. This place is a classic indoor play centre, but it’s one of the bigger ones we’ve been to, packed with all the colourful, padded goodness you’d expect. It’s essentially a giant warehouse of fun, featuring a massive multi-level climbing structure, huge slides, jumping castles, and even a little track for bikes. A huge bonus is that they have a proper Muffin Break café inside, which definitely elevates the experience from the usual play centre fare. It’s designed to be a one-stop-shop for play, parties, and parental sanity.
Age Appropriateness
One of the best things about this Crocs is how well it caters to a wide range of ages. They have thoughtfully designed separate areas, which is a huge relief when you have a little one. There's a dedicated soft play section for babies, fenced off and filled with sensory toys and soft climbing things for crawlers to safely explore. Then there’s a separate toddler area for kids under four, which is a fantastic middle ground. It has its own smaller slides and a mini jumping castle, so the little legs don’t get overwhelmed or knocked over by the bigger, more boisterous kids. For the older children (and the young at heart!), the main play zone is where it’s at. This area is huge and features a multi-level ball battle zone, a giant inflatable jumping pillow, and some seriously fast slides.
The Highlights (Pros)
- The Muffin Break Café: This is a game-changer. You can get a genuinely good coffee and a wide range of fresh food, including wraps, sandwiches, and of course, muffins. They have plenty of healthy options and kid-friendly lunch packs too.
- Variety of Play: The sheer amount of stuff to do is impressive. Between the giant wave slides, the bike track, jumping pillow, and the massive climbing structure, it’s unlikely your kids will get bored. The ball battle zone, where they can fire foam balls through air cannons, is always a massive hit.
- Great for Parties: They really have the birthday party thing down to a fine art. There are multiple themed party rooms (like a disco room!), and the packages include a dedicated host, so you can actually relax and enjoy the celebration while they handle everything.
- Cleanliness: On our visit, the centre was bright and impressively clean. The toilets were well-maintained with step stools for little ones, and the dining area was tidy.
The Watch-Outs (Cons)
- Noise and Crowds: Like any popular play centre, it can get very loud and chaotic, especially on weekends and during school holidays. If your child is sensitive to noise, it might be a bit overwhelming during peak times.
- Parental Supervision is Key: The main play structure is massive, and it can be easy to lose sight of your child. While it's designed for safety, you definitely need to keep a close eye on them, and you might find yourself climbing through it if your little one needs a hand on the big slides!
- No Outside Food: They have a strict no outside food or drink policy, with the exception of baby food and water bottles. This is something to be aware of, as you’ll need to budget for buying snacks and lunch from the café.
Practical Survival Tips for Parents
- Don't Forget Socks! This is non-negotiable. Everyone (including adults who might need to go in after a child) must wear socks in the play areas. Pop a spare pair in your bag just in case.
- Go on a Weekday: If you can, visit on a school day. It’s significantly quieter, making it much easier to supervise and a more relaxed experience all around.
- Parking: The centre is located at the rear of 481 Marooondah Highway. There is parking available, but it can get busy during peak periods, so allow a little extra time.
- Dress the Kids for Action: Opt for comfortable clothes. Long pants are a good idea to avoid friction burns on the bigger slides.
- Join the Club: They have a free loyalty program called Mr Croc's Club which gives you every 10th entry free and other member discounts. It's worth signing up if you plan to be a repeat visitor.
